As they help keep an area safe, one of the most essential professions in modern society is that of the police. And, for identification, promoting professionalism, establishing authority, and help in safety and visibility, police uniforms are crucial.
Inspired by the military attire, these uniforms first emerged in 1829. Initially, it featured a blue tailcoat, a top hat, and a white stock or cravat.
However, in modern times, they have become more specialized, often displaying a variety of protective gear like helmets, bullet-proof vests, and body armor.
In fact, over the years, they have evolved significantly. In the mid-19th C, they had started to take on a more professional appearance with the introduction of the first standardized police uniforms. In the early 20th C, they began to include patches and badges and more specialized items like body armor and helmets. In the 21st C, with the addition of tactical vests, riot gear, and camo uniforms, they have become even more specialized.

Over the years, the trends and designs of police uniforms have changed to a huge extent. From the conventional black or dark blue police uniforms to lighter and more modern hues, these uniforms have become more fashionable and functional. There is a demand for durable, lightweight, and breathable materials. The designs also incorporate features like badges, reflective stripes, and cargo pockets. To include more modern elements, many police departments have updated their uniform designs.
Such designs make officers more comfortable on duty while letting them maintain a professional appearance at the same time. Offering a professional look, these uniforms are designed to blend in with the environment. They are typically based on the requirements of the police force.
In fabrics, Cordura and Kevlar are also being used in some uniforms, offering additional protection against abrasions and punctures. These days, police uniforms often feature different kinds of insignia, badges, and patches. Other than pockets, they come with other features that are designed to carry equipment and weapons.
To make officers more visible in low-light conditions, reflective fabrics are also used in the uniforms. Reflecting light, they make it easier for the officers to be seen in dimly-lit or dark environments.
Last but not least, tech advancements have also made their way into these uniforms. While some uniforms come with built-in lightweight body armor, which is carefully designed to protect the officers from stab wounds and bullets, others incorporate technologies like radio receivers, thermal imaging cameras, and GPS tracking devices.
